In the wake of the recent agreement between the United States and Iran, Saudi Arabia has taken steps to increase its oil transport through the Strait of Hormuz. This move not only reflects major changes in regional energy policies but is also seen as a sign of improved relations between Gulf countries and the West.

Impacts and Reactions

The Strait of Hormuz, considered one of the most important oil transport routes in the world, has always been in the spotlight due to its strategic location. The increase in oil transport by Saudi Arabia could have significant impacts on the global oil market and prices. Experts believe that these changes could be beneficial for the global economy, but there are also concerns about the political and military consequences of these developments.

Some analysts emphasize that this increase in transport could mean heightened tensions among regional countries. However, it seems that Saudi Arabia is seeking to strengthen its position in the global oil market and increase its influence on the international stage.
